=== Failed criteria === Since the Schulze method satisfies the Condorcet criterion, it automatically fails the following criteria: * [[Participation criterion|Participation]]<ref name="schulze20113" />{{rp|Β§3.4}} * [[Consistency criterion|Consistency]] * [[Tactical voting#Burying|Invulnerability to burying]] * [[Later-no-harm criterion|Later-no-harm]] Likewise, since the Schulze method is not a [[Dictatorship mechanism|dictatorship]] and is a [[ranked voting]] system (not [[Rated voting|rated]]), [[Arrow's Theorem]] implies it fails [[independence of irrelevant alternatives]], meaning it can be vulnerable to the [[spoiler effect]] in some rare circumstances. The Schulze method also fails [[Peyton Young]]'s criterion of [[Local independence of irrelevant alternatives|Local Independence of Irrelevant Alternatives]].
